Tyloxapol

- Phenol,4-(1,1,3,3-tetramethylbutyl) polymer with formaldehyde and oxirane
- meets JPC and USP specifications
- yellow-brown viscous liquid
- soluble in polar and non-polar solvents
- Non-ionic liquid polymer
- US-produced product
- Consistent quality, convenient packaging
- CAS# 25301-02-4
Tyloxapol Applications
- Used as a surfactant, detergent, dispersing agent, encapsulating agent, hydroxy radical scavenger
- Modifies interfacial tension of water
- Forms stable dispersions of nanoparticles
